Representative William 'Bill' R. Keating

Full Name: William 'Bill' R. Keating
Office: U.S. House (MA) - District 9, Democratic
First Elected: 11/02/2010
Last Elected: 11/06/2012
Next Election: 2014
Gender: Male
Family: Wife: Tevis; 2 Children: Kristen, Patrick
Birth Date: 09/06/1952
Birth Place: Norwood, MA
Home City: Quincy, MA
